The Impact of Climate and Altitude
Colorado’s unique geography creates specific physiological demands that shape its beverage industry. The high altitude and dry climate lead to rapid dehydration, influencing the formulation of local drinks. Beverages often contain higher concentrations of electrolytes like sodium and potassium to combat the increased respiratory water loss experienced by those living in or visiting the mountains. This scientific approach to hydration sets a higher standard for product efficacy.
